use crate::{DbError, DjogiError};
use deadpool_postgres::Object;
use postgres_types::ToSql;
use tokio_postgres::{Row, Statement};
pub struct PgConnection {
obj: Option<Object>,
}
#[allow(clippy::disallowed_methods)]
impl PgConnection {
pub fn new(obj: Object) -> Self {
PgConnection { obj: Some(obj) }
}
pub(crate) fn detach(self) {
if let Some(obj) = self.obj {
let _client_wrapper = Object::take(obj);
}
}
pub(crate) fn detach_mut(&mut self) {
if let Some(obj) = std::mem::take(&mut self.obj) {
let _client_wrapper = Object::take(obj);
}
}
fn obj_mut(&mut self) -> &mut Object {
self.obj.as_mut().expect("PgConnection used after detach")
}
pub async fn prepare_cached(&mut self, sql: &str) -> Result<Statement, DjogiError> {
self.obj_mut()
.prepare_cached(sql)
.await
.map_err(|e| DjogiError::Db(DbError::other(e.to_string())))
}
pub async fn batch_execute(&mut self, sql: &str) -> Result<(), DjogiError> {
self.obj_mut()
.batch_execute(sql)
.await
.map_err(pg_err_to_djogi)
}
pub async fn query(
&mut self,
sql: &str,
params: &[&(dyn ToSql + Sync)],
) -> Result<Vec<Row>, DjogiError> {
let stmt = self.prepare_cached(sql).await?;
self.obj_mut()
.query(&stmt, params)
.await
.map_err(pg_err_to_djogi)
}
pub async fn query_opt(
&mut self,
sql: &str,
params: &[&(dyn ToSql + Sync)],
) -> Result<Option<Row>, DjogiError> {
let stmt = self.prepare_cached(sql).await?;
self.obj_mut()
.query_opt(&stmt, params)
.await
.map_err(pg_err_to_djogi)
}
pub async fn query_one(
&mut self,
sql: &str,
params: &[&(dyn ToSql + Sync)],
) -> Result<Row, DjogiError> {
let stmt = self.prepare_cached(sql).await?;
self.obj_mut()
.query_one(&stmt, params)
.await
.map_err(pg_err_to_djogi)
}
pub async fn execute(
&mut self,
sql: &str,
params: &[&(dyn ToSql + Sync)],
) -> Result<u64, DjogiError> {
let stmt = self.prepare_cached(sql).await?;
self.obj_mut()
.execute(&stmt, params)
.await
.map_err(pg_err_to_djogi)
}
}
pub(crate) fn pg_err_to_djogi(e: tokio_postgres::Error) -> DjogiError {
crate::error::map_pg_err(e)
}
